This 1975 Pontiac Firebird Formula shows 23k miles and is powered by a 350ci V8 linked with a three-speed Hydra-Matic automatic transmission and a 10-bolt rear axle with 2.45:1 gears. Finished in Sterling Silver over black vinyl upholstery, the car is equipped with 15″ Rally II wheels, faux twin hood scoops, a rear spoiler, power steering, Wilwood front disc brakes, an AM/FM radio, Rally instrumentation, a heater, and an X-pipe exhaust system with Flowmaster mufflers. Acquired by the current owner in 2026, this Firebird Formula is now offered on dealer consignment by a BaT Local Partner at no reserve with a window sticker, an initial purchase invoice, service records, and a clean Oregon title.

The car is finished in Sterling Silver (13) and exterior equipment includes a rear spoiler, faux twin hood scoops, recessed windshield wipers, contrasting pinstriping, and body-color mirror caps. There are paint chips and touchups on the body.

The 15″ Rally II wheels are mounted with 225/70 BFGoodrich Radial T/A tires. The car is equipped with power steering, and stopping power is provided by power-assisted front discs and rear drums. Front Wilwood calipers, slotted rotors, braided stainless steel brake lines, and wheel bearings were installed in February 2025, and a Wilwood brake master cylinder was fitted in April 2025.

The seating surfaces are trimmed in Black vinyl, which extends to the door panels. Amenities include a full-length center console, an AM/FM radio, and a heater. The radio volume controls work intermittently.

The Formula steering wheel fronts a 100-mph speedometer, an 8k-rpm tachometer, an analog clock, and gauges for fuel level, oil pressure, coolant temperature, and voltage. The five-digit odometer shows 23k miles.

The 350ci V8 was factory equipped with a four-barrel carburetor and was rated at 175 horsepower and 280 lb-ft of torque. Work since 2025 consisted of replacing the battery, alternator, fan shroud, drive belts, valve covers, and valve cover gaskets.

Power is routed to the rear wheels through a three-speed Hydra-Matic automatic transmission and a 10-bolt rear axle with 2.45:1 gears. The transmission seeps fluid. An X-pipe exhaust system with Flowmaster mufflers is installed.

The window sticker lists initial delivery to Willis Motor Company of North Canton, Ohio, as well as factory colors, equipment, and a total amount of $5,215.
